pthinc
play

pTHINC Better web browsing on your mobile device Joeng Kim Ricardo - PowerPoint PPT Presentation

pTHINC Better web browsing on your mobile device Joeng Kim Ricardo Baratto Jason Nieh Columbia University, USA Outline Mobile Web Browsers Problem Alternative: Thin Clients Usability Visual Comparison Measurements


  1. pTHINC Better web browsing on your mobile device Joeng Kim Ricardo Baratto Jason Nieh Columbia University, USA

  2. Outline • Mobile Web Browsers • Problem • Alternative: Thin Clients • Usability • Visual Comparison • Measurements • Conclusion

  3. Mobile Web Browser

  4. QuickTime™ and a TIFF (LZW) decompressor are needed to see this picture.

  5. FLASH VIDEO IMAGE

  6. Issues with Mobile Browsers • High quality pages mean.. – More Data Download – More Client Processing – Compatibility Issues • Application, Platform, Browsers, Standards – Requirement Issues • Flash, Java Applets, Javascript, Plug-in – Resize Issues – Language support

  7. Alternative: Thin Clients

  8. Thin Client • Leverage Server – High speed connection – More resource – Persistence • Allows – Heterogeneous display – Stateless client

  9. Thin clients vs Web • preserve software • rewrite applications investments for the web • no client applications • client browser and helper applications

  10. Thin Clients

  11. pTHINC applications high-level requests window system device driver raw pixels framebuffer

  12. pTHINC applications window system display updates virtual device driver input events

  13. pTHINC • Fast and Lightweight • Leverage and Virtualize display • Video support

  14. pTHINC protocol • copy • solid fill • pixmap fill • bitmap • RAW

  15. Usability Enhancements

  16. pTHINC Usage

  17. Visual Comparison QuickTime™ and a QuickTime™ and a TIFF (LZW) decompressor TIFF (LZW) decompressor are needed to see this picture. are needed to see this picture.

  18. QuickTime™ and a QuickTime™ and a TIFF (LZW) decompressor TIFF (LZW) decompressor are needed to see this picture. are needed to see this picture. QuickTime™ and a QuickTime™ and a TIFF (LZW) decompressor TIFF (LZW) decompressor are needed to see this picture. are needed to see this picture.

  19. QuickTime™ and a QuickTime™ and a TIFF (LZW) decompressor TIFF (LZW) decompressor are needed to see this picture. are needed to see this picture. QuickTime™ and a QuickTime™ and a TIFF (LZW) decompressor TIFF (LZW) decompressor are needed to see this picture. are needed to see this picture.

  20. Measurements

  21. Measurements • Test run on basic Web benchmarks • Variable conditions – PDA: Dell Axim x5, x51v QuickTime™ and a TIFF (LZW) decompressor are needed to see this picture.

  22. Web Latency QuickTime™ and a TIFF (LZW) decompressor are needed to see this picture. Latency measurement based on average page load time

  23. Video Results QuickTime™ and a TIFF (LZW) decompressor are needed to see this picture. Quality based on amount of data transferred

  24. Conclusion • Mobile Web Browsers can be improved • pTHINC: potential alternative – Increased visual performance – Better usability – Helper functions such as video

  25. more info network computing laboratory http://www.ncl.cs.columbia.edu

Recommend


More recommend